After watching Bhootu's (Another Zee TV Show) destruction, I had sworn not to watch another Hindi serial. Yeh Teri Galiyan seemed intriguing from its' review so thought to follow it by reading WU. But I am really pissed off after today's episode.

 

That Dadaji of Shantanu seems like a complete freak to me. He seems like the Sheldon Cooper of ITV. It's one thing to be brilliant & another thing to be sophisticated & courteous. In a party, he goes on asking people questions & suddenly accepts Shantanu as he knows the answer!!! Are you frigging kidding me!!!! Where is his lecture on mannerism vanished? The fact that he acts as a teacher shows how sophisticated/mannered he himself is. He is definitely a learned man but completely unsocial.

 

I am respectful towards elders but I hate people who control their kids' life & take decisions for them. Didn't like how Arindam & Anita had to convince him. It's their decision if they want to foster a kid or not. Who the hell he is to permit them & impose his decision on them? No wonder under his influence Shantanu would grow up to be another NAMUNA.

 

Coming to Sonakachi, Arpita & Chanda seem to be the only real characters of this show. Arpita is a good friend who has finally accepted her daughter's fate yet lent a shoulder to cry on. I am glad that at least Chanda is mourning for Shantanu. Shantanu seems just way too occupied with Puchki. ThaurMaa has suddenly taken a 180 degree turn & now empathizing with Puchki!!!! This has been the most shocking part for me.

 

Coming to the overall story, I don't think this show is something new. In Krishnadasi, they showed a similar story. There in place of prostitutes, the focus was on Devdasis who are treated with almost equal hatred & the FL was from Devdasi lineage.

I have never seen any show of Vrushika Mehta but from others' description, she seems like a very talented actress. The kids are also very good. But as a whole package, it's quite disappointing.


Childhood memories & friends are irreplaceable in our life. But from the beginning I feel they are trying way too hard to romanticize the whole situation. Showing the kids to pull stunt after stunt & now Puchki going through all sorts of misery it's the tried & tested formula a FL who has to gone through hell. Unfortunately a little girl is going through this phase & somehow it's destroying the innocence of her age. I dread to imagine the plight of the unfortunate kids who are born & raised in such areas. But instead of focusing on the social rejection they are showing high dose of ShanKi which is kind of irritating.


I know the story is about two childhood friends who would eventually become lovers. But the situations seem really forced to pave the way for future romance & not the innocent friendship.

As far the future story, Puchi is very young but Shantanu has spent the major forming years of his life in Sonakachi. If he begins to hate this place & Puchki that would be complete character assassination for him.

Overall this whole story feels like forced. Apart from the actors, nothing seems good.
